Re: Thinking of buying a new truck ?
Honestly, if you get down and dirty with the dealers, crews are cheaper than x-cabs right now. If you go to edmonds.com and build (basically) your perfect truck in x-cab and crew, you should notice the bottom dollar (invoice - rebates), should be less on the crew. ALSO, I just purchased a crew and did about 2 - 3 weeks of homework and shopping before I made the purchase. By the time I made the purchase, I found the exact same truck at two dealers in my town. I went back and forth until one finally said "I can go half way on that"... which means I hit rock bottom finally. I paid $20,200 for my 06 CC LS with 4.8 PW PL Auto w/ tranny cooler. (new) Sticker was $25,750.00. I also got the $20,200 with a spray in liner, which is what the other dealer was only going to pay half of.
Just remember, edmonds is your friend, and don't let them use the "Will you buy this truck today" line. Doesn't sound like you're in a pinch, so don't let them put you in a pinch. From what I found, any dealer should be able to give you invoice less rebates without too much pressure.Then it's a matter of how low after that. Don't forget all GM products have a new MSRP. Some of the new MSRP's are hitting the lot already on the true sticker, others are not shown (unless the dealer put it on the window). Edmonds will give you the NEW MSRP. Don't let a dealer yank you around with the old MSRP. Hope this helps some. Two sources I found helpfull... UFCU - Wheels 101 Edmonds - link to Silverado

Re: Thinking of buying a new truck ?
Quote:
Three things you should try to always do... 1) Do PLENTY of homework 2) Try not to go alone - have a voice of reason with you, not just a "buddy" 3) don't be skeered to walk out. If they can give you that price, so can someone else. Bonus) sell your car on your own. Many dealers will do an "in and out" for you and, for a small fee ($200 bucks or so), do all the paperwork to sell your old car to a buyer YOU FIND!! This way, you get full $$ for your trade, they handle the paperwork (maybe even the other person loan), and you still get a deal on your new vehicle. Heck, if you place an ad on cars.com, or autotrader.com or... and spend $40/$50, add that plus the in/out fee to the sale price and you're still in the clear, plus an extra grand or more in your pocket.

Re: Thinking of buying a new truck ?
one of the things I learned, is if you have a trade in do not tell them you have a trade in.. always negotiate price on the vehicle you are buying then tell them you have a trade in. My Truck 2000 Z71 ext Cab. (bought it new MRSP $29,800) got them down to $24,000, then when they found out I had a trade-in.. HAHA they were screwed. I ended up financing $21,000 on my truck.
